What you need to know about nut milk

Nut milk is made from pureed nuts. If animal dairy products do more harm than good, things are different with plant-based ingredients. Nut liquid is rich in magnesium, zinc, calcium, iron, phosphorus, vitamins and vegetable protein, which is easily absorbed by our body.

There are definitely no antibiotics and various growth hormones in nut dairy products, because growing almonds or sesame seeds is much cheaper, easier and more ergonomic than a calf.

Finding plant-based milk with the ideal composition is quite difficult. Manufacturers add sugar and preservatives to make sure that the product is liked by the consumer and can be stored on the shelf for a long time. How to solve this problem? Make your own milk. All you need for home production is a food processor, water, cheesecloth and a little patience.

How much is nut milk

The price of a vegetable product is 2-3 times higher than the cost of ordinary cow’s milk. This is due to low demand and “exotic” production. In the post-Soviet space, cow’s milk is in incredible demand. There are more and more industrial enterprises that are engaged in a full production cycle, so the cost of the final product is lower.

If the demand for plant-based dairy products increases, more competitive producers appear, and the price will change. A real way to save money is to prepare nut milk in your own kitchen. So you save the budget, you can choose the ingredients yourself and fully control the entire cycle of creating a drink.

How to make nut milk

The principle of preparation is identical for any variety of nut milk drink.

The first step is to soak the nuts for a few hours. Soaking time depends on the variety. As soon as the nut has become soft and supple, proceed to the following manipulations. Grind the finished nuts in a blender. At this stage, you can show your imagination and add whatever your heart desires to the drink – dates, berries, green buckwheat, flax seeds or sesame seeds. Whisk all ingredients and mix thoroughly. Strain the finished mass through cheesecloth.

Pour the milk into a container and store in the refrigerator for up to 3-5 days. It is best to store the drink in glass containers to avoid interaction with toxic substances, foreign odors and the external environment.
